JM Wolf is a new to me author but I believe he has several books out. This is his first foray into mpreg and shifters and I decided to give it a try.

It was a little messy, but overall I liked it. Enough that I want to read book 2 when it comes out.

Why messy? Well there seems to be all kind of worlds in one and it got confusing. There are shifters- wolves being the main one in this story- but also bears, jaguars, hawks, etc. Among the shifters there are alphas and omegas. But not just men. I thought it was only men because mpreg, but one of the omegas gives birth to a girl. But that is the only female wolf that is talked about.

THEN there are also just regular people. Men and women. With these alpha omega shifters living with them, marrying them, having children with them. It was just too much.

Oh! And one of the wolf shifters is also half “mage”. A spellcaster, warlock, has magic, whatever you want to call it. I really liked this angle because he is a real rarity. So that was cool and added to the story.

Now, onto the story. Yes, I liked it. It wasn’t a super strong story, but it was strong enough to keep me reading. Cyrus is the half wolf half mage shifter who is a loner because he is outcast from not only his born pack, but every pack he tried to join since.

Dorian is searching for his fated mate who he sees in his dreams. After being married, having a child who died and then divorcing, Dorian seems eager to find his fated mate. (another kind of messy part- he was married to a human woman, they had a seemingly human child but now he lives as a gay wolf shifter).

I suspect the series will get “neater” as we now know most of the main characters and the world that they live in. But it was still a bit huh? for me. Like I said at the beginning though- I liked it enough that I want to read book 2!

Oddest things I found while researching for the Silver Tip Pack series:

  1. Don’t search Etsy for werewolf. Don’t do it! I thought I’d mosey on over there to see if they had any cool things for giveaways and instead I came away with the knowledge that someone, somewhere, makes werewolf dildos. I never needed to know that, and I don’t think I’m a better human for it.
  2. There are a million YouTube videos about werewolf shifting. This one is a great compilation: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=UfUrSodTwDw There is even one entitled “Man shifts into werewolf live on camera.” Okay. Sure, Jan.
  3. I need to thank the Underworld movie franchise for their lychan special effects because they have provided me with endless gifs to promote these books. Thanks Underworld producers! http://gph.is/28VF6yy
  4. Plumbing! My characters might be shifters, but the have working toilets and showers.
  5. Building supplies! My packs live in fortified compounds. I had to figure out how they’d build these compounds, and what they would use. Also farming. Dystopian writing is hard, but fun. 🙂

I have been waiting for another Mates book for probably close to two years now and hot damn was it worth the wait.

Salvatore Rossi is on the fast track with his career. He has no time for friends, family or relationships. Then a chance meeting with a 7 year old boy in an alley in Miancarem sets his life on an entirely different course. His only salvation is choosing the long life of a vampire over the decidedly shorter life of a cancer riddled human.

Yoram Smith is a strong wolf, and he’s known since he was seven years old that he has a true mate out there. He’s even met the man, but as the years go on and Yoram grows into an alpha wolf he begins to wonder if his mate will ever come to him. 27 now, he hasn’t seen his mate in a decade with no signs of the man. He feels like he’s about to come apart at the seams now that he’s the Alpha and he’s being pulled in a million directions with no relief in sight.

Salvatore has made it a point to stay away. He doesn’t do any kind of relationship and he doesn’t understand the “true mate” thing everyone keeps telling him about. What he does know is that the pull to be near Yoram is getting harder to deny. When he can’t take it anymore he makes the trip from Vegas to Miancarem. He doesn’t expect to find his mate about to unravel at the seams. The stress of juggling pack needs with his own needs are wearing him down.

Sal and Yoram will need to work together to get the pack to embrace change and their relationship while learning to trust each other with their own needs.

This book was amazing. When Sal and Yoram were apart my heart was breaking for Yorry. You could feel the despair and hopelessness hop off the page at you. It made me want to throttle Sal for being so damn stubborn. Once they got it together, hot dog the chemistry was off the charts. If this is where the Mates series ends, it was a great story to end with.

I love this shifter series and each book keeps getting better and better.

Ethan is the weakest wolf in the pack. His whole life he has suffered from weakness and chronic pain. He goes out with his pack to attack a coven of vampires hoping to at least die honorably so he stops being a burden to his family and his pack. The night doesn’t go as planned and Ethan discovers while he is pretty seriously wounded the process of releasing blood helps relieve his pain. He also finds his mate, a 400 year old vampire named Miguel.

Wolf shifter blood is poisonous to vampires, but oddly Miguel feels a pull to feed from Ethan. When Miguel discovers that they are mates he sends Ethan back to his pack. Ethan won’t take no for an answer, deciding that the fates made him with too much blood so that he could sustain his mate.

Miguel tries to keep distance between them, but the pull is too strong. Now Ethan and Miguel will need to work together to protect Miguel from a few rogue vampires and to help Ethan leave his pack and start a new life with Miguel.

I love the characters in this one. Ethan is a sweet as Miguel is vicious. They are the perfect balance to each other. I love that Miguel can be so caring and loving with Ethan and in a second turn into a vicious fighter the next.

The story is well developed and entertaining. This is my favorite book in the series. The audiobook is well done as well.

I love a good shifter book and this one takes the cake.

Zev has grown up being groomed to be the Alpha of his pack. A very powerful Alpha at that. Shifter lore states a wolf mates with another wolf of the opposite sex. It’s the way it has always been, so Zev is very confused when he is attracted to his male, human best friend Jonah. Something deep down tells Zev that Jonah is his mate.

Jonah and Zev have grown up together, been best friends forever so it only seem natural that things would progress romantically. Jonah is determined to keep their relationship strong, even when he’s away at college. When Jonah is plagued with weird ailments that can’t find a reason for, he tries to stay away from Zev until he can figure out what’s going on. In the end he runs to Zev because they are always stronger together than apart.

Together Zev and Jonah work to uncover what could be going on and discover that the Fates are never wrong and Jonah was made just for Zev.

Sigh. I love this story. Their connection is so beautiful,so pure and full of happiness and love. I have read this story so many times, their aren’t many authors that can pull off this level of chemistry and make it seem so effortless.

The story itself is entertaining and I couldn’t put it down. It doesn’t matter how many times I’ve read it, each time is like the first time.
